Update of /cvsroot/neuclear/neuclear-pay/src/java/org/neuclear/asset
In directory sc8-pr-cvs1:/tmp/cvs-serv22932/src/java/org/neuclear/asset
Modified Files:
AssetController.java ExpiredHeldTransferException.java
TransferDeniedException.java
TransferLargerThanHeldException.java
TransferNotStartedException.java
Log Message:
Implemented new Schema for Transfer*
Working on it for Exchange*, so far all Receipts are implemented.
Added SignedNamedDocument which is a generic SignedNamedObject that works with all Signed XML.
Changed SignedNamedObject.getDigest() from byte array to String.
The whole malarchy in neuclear-pay does not build yet. The refactoring is a big job, but getting there.
Index: AssetController.java
===================================================================
RCS file: /cvsroot/neuclear/neuclear-pay/src/java/org/neuclear/asset/AssetController.java,v
retrieving revision 1.10
retrieving revision 1.11
diff -C2 -d -r1.10 -r1.11
*** AssetController.java 5 Jan 2004 23:47:10 -0000 1.10
--- AssetController.java 10 Jan 2004 00:00:45 -0000 1.11
***************
*** 1,17 ****
package org.neuclear.asset;
! import org.neuclear.asset.contracts.*;
! import org.neuclear.exchange.orders.builders.CancelExchangeReceiptBuilder;
! import org.neuclear.asset.orders.exchanges.ExchangeOrder;
! import org.neuclear.asset.orders.AssetTransactionContract;
! import org.neuclear.asset.orders.TransferOrder;
import org.neuclear.asset.orders.AssetTransactionContract;
import org.neuclear.asset.orders.TransferOrder;
import org.neuclear.commons.NeuClearException;
- import org.neuclear.id.builders.NamedObjectBuilder;
import org.neuclear.exchange.orders.CancelExchangeOrder;
import org.neuclear.exchange.orders.ExchangeCompletionOrder;
! import org.neuclear.exchange.orders.*;
import org.neuclear.exchange.orders.builders.CancelExchangeReceiptBuilder;
/*
--- 1,13 ----
package org.neuclear.asset;
! import org.neuclear.asset.contracts.Asset;
import org.neuclear.asset.orders.AssetTransactionContract;
import org.neuclear.asset.orders.TransferOrder;
import org.neuclear.commons.NeuClearException;
import org.neuclear.exchange.orders.CancelExchangeOrder;
import org.neuclear.exchange.orders.ExchangeCompletionOrder;
! import org.neuclear.exchange.orders.ExchangeOrder;
import org.neuclear.exchange.orders.builders.CancelExchangeReceiptBuilder;
+ import org.neuclear.id.builders.NamedObjectBuilder;
/*
***************
*** 35,38 ****
--- 31,41 ----
$Id$
$Log$
+ Revision 1.11 2004/01/10 00:00:45 pelle
+ Implemented new Schema for Transfer*
+ Working on it for Exchange*, so far all Receipts are implemented.
+ Added SignedNamedDocument which is a generic SignedNamedObject that works with all Signed XML.
+ Changed SignedNamedObject.getDigest() from byte array to String.
+ The whole malarchy in neuclear-pay does not build yet. The refactoring is a big job, but getting there.
+
Revision 1.10 2004/01/05 23:47:10 pelle
Create new Document classification "order", which is really just inherint in the new
Index: ExpiredHeldTransferException.java
===================================================================
RCS file: /cvsroot/neuclear/neuclear-pay/src/java/org/neuclear/asset/ExpiredHeldTransferException.java,v
retrieving revision 1.6
retrieving revision 1.7
diff -C2 -d -r1.6 -r1.7
*** ExpiredHeldTransferException.java 5 Jan 2004 23:47:10 -0000 1.6
--- ExpiredHeldTransferException.java 10 Jan 2004 00:00:45 -0000 1.7
***************
*** 1,11 ****
package org.neuclear.asset;
- import org.neuclear.asset.orders.exchanges.Exchange;
- import org.neuclear.exchange.orders.ExchangeCompletionOrder;
- import org.neuclear.exchange.orders.ExchangeCompletionOrder;
import org.neuclear.exchange.orders.ExchangeCompletionOrder;
- import java.util.Date;
-
/**
* User: pelleb
--- 1,6 ----
***************
*** 26,30 ****
public String getSubMessage() {
! return "Not possible to complete held payment at this time: " + held.getValueTime();
}
}
--- 21,25 ----
public String getSubMessage() {
! return "Not possible to complete held payment at this time: " + held.getValuetime();
}
}
Index: TransferDeniedException.java
===================================================================
RCS file: /cvsroot/neuclear/neuclear-pay/src/java/org/neuclear/asset/TransferDeniedException.java,v
retrieving revision 1.6
retrieving revision 1.7
diff -C2 -d -r1.6 -r1.7
*** TransferDeniedException.java 5 Jan 2004 23:47:10 -0000 1.6
--- TransferDeniedException.java 10 Jan 2004 00:00:45 -0000 1.7
***************
*** 1,6 ****
package org.neuclear.asset;
- import org.neuclear.asset.orders.TransferOrder;
- import org.neuclear.exchange.orders.CancelExchangeOrder;
import org.neuclear.asset.orders.AssetTransactionContract;
import org.neuclear.exchange.orders.CancelExchangeOrder;
--- 1,4 ----
***************
*** 27,30 ****
--- 25,35 ----
$Id$
$Log$
+ Revision 1.7 2004/01/10 00:00:45 pelle
+ Implemented new Schema for Transfer*
+ Working on it for Exchange*, so far all Receipts are implemented.
+ Added SignedNamedDocument which is a generic SignedNamedObject that works with all Signed XML.
+ Changed SignedNamedObject.getDigest() from byte array to String.
+ The whole malarchy in neuclear-pay does not build yet. The refactoring is a big job, but getting there.
+
Revision 1.6 2004/01/05 23:47:10 pelle
Create new Document classification "order", which is really just inherint in the new
Index: TransferLargerThanHeldException.java
===================================================================
RCS file: /cvsroot/neuclear/neuclear-pay/src/java/org/neuclear/asset/TransferLargerThanHeldException.java,v
retrieving revision 1.6
retrieving revision 1.7
diff -C2 -d -r1.6 -r1.7
*** TransferLargerThanHeldException.java 5 Jan 2004 23:47:10 -0000 1.6
--- TransferLargerThanHeldException.java 10 Jan 2004 00:00:45 -0000 1.7
***************
*** 2,7 ****
- import org.neuclear.exchange.orders.ExchangeOrderReceipt;
- import org.neuclear.exchange.orders.ExchangeCompletionOrder;
import org.neuclear.exchange.orders.ExchangeCompletionOrder;
--- 2,5 ----
Index: TransferNotStartedException.java
===================================================================
RCS file: /cvsroot/neuclear/neuclear-pay/src/java/org/neuclear/asset/TransferNotStartedException.java,v
retrieving revision 1.4
retrieving revision 1.5
diff -C2 -d -r1.4 -r1.5
*** TransferNotStartedException.java 5 Jan 2004 23:47:10 -0000 1.4
--- TransferNotStartedException.java 10 Jan 2004 00:00:45 -0000 1.5
***************
*** 2,6 ****
import org.neuclear.asset.orders.TransferReceipt;
- import org.neuclear.asset.orders.TransferReceipt;
import java.util.Date;
--- 2,5 ----
|